Skip to content

Commit f12ccbd

Browse files
committed
Add missing DurationTypeDefinition
1 parent b1dad3a commit f12ccbd

File tree

2 files changed

+53
-44
lines changed

2 files changed

+53
-44
lines changed

.changeset/rude-beans-pretend.md

Lines changed: 5 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,5 @@
1+
---
2+
'graphql-scalars': patch
3+
---
4+
5+
Add missing `DurationTypeDefinition`

src/index.ts

Lines changed: 48 additions & 44 deletions
Original file line numberDiff line numberDiff line change
@@ -1,70 +1,69 @@
11
import { GraphQLScalarType } from 'graphql';
22
import * as mocks from './mocks.js';
3-
43
import {
4+
GraphQLAccountNumber,
5+
GraphQLBigInt,
6+
GraphQLByte,
7+
GraphQLCountryCode,
8+
GraphQLCuid,
9+
GraphQLCurrency,
510
GraphQLDate,
6-
GraphQLTime,
711
GraphQLDateTime,
8-
GraphQLTimestamp,
9-
GraphQLTimeZone,
10-
GraphQLUtcOffset,
11-
GraphQLISO8601Duration,
12-
GraphQLLocalDate,
13-
GraphQLLocalTime,
14-
GraphQLLocalEndTime,
12+
GraphQLDeweyDecimal,
13+
GraphQLDID,
1514
GraphQLEmailAddress,
16-
GraphQLNegativeFloat,
17-
GraphQLNegativeInt,
18-
GraphQLNonEmptyString,
19-
GraphQLNonNegativeFloat,
20-
GraphQLNonNegativeInt,
21-
GraphQLNonPositiveFloat,
22-
GraphQLNonPositiveInt,
23-
GraphQLPhoneNumber,
24-
GraphQLPositiveFloat,
25-
GraphQLPositiveInt,
26-
GraphQLPostalCode,
27-
GraphQLUnsignedFloat,
28-
GraphQLUnsignedInt,
29-
GraphQLURL,
30-
GraphQLBigInt,
31-
GraphQLByte,
32-
GraphQLLong,
33-
GraphQLSafeInt,
34-
GraphQLUUID,
3515
GraphQLGUID,
3616
GraphQLHexadecimal,
3717
GraphQLHexColorCode,
3818
GraphQLHSL,
3919
GraphQLHSLA,
20+
GraphQLIBAN,
4021
GraphQLIP,
22+
GraphQLIPCPatent,
4123
GraphQLIPv4,
4224
GraphQLIPv6,
4325
GraphQLISBN,
26+
GraphQLISO8601Duration,
27+
GraphQLJSON,
28+
GraphQLJSONObject,
4429
GraphQLJWT,
4530
GraphQLLatitude,
31+
GraphQLLCCSubclass,
32+
GraphQLLocalDate,
33+
GraphQLLocale,
34+
GraphQLLocalEndTime,
35+
GraphQLLocalTime,
36+
GraphQLLong,
4637
GraphQLLongitude,
4738
GraphQLMAC,
39+
GraphQLNegativeFloat,
40+
GraphQLNegativeInt,
41+
GraphQLNonEmptyString,
42+
GraphQLNonNegativeFloat,
43+
GraphQLNonNegativeInt,
44+
GraphQLNonPositiveFloat,
45+
GraphQLNonPositiveInt,
46+
GraphQLObjectID,
47+
GraphQLPhoneNumber,
4848
GraphQLPort,
49+
GraphQLPositiveFloat,
50+
GraphQLPositiveInt,
51+
GraphQLPostalCode,
4952
GraphQLRGB,
5053
GraphQLRGBA,
51-
GraphQLUSCurrency,
52-
GraphQLCurrency,
53-
GraphQLJSON,
54-
GraphQLJSONObject,
55-
GraphQLIBAN,
56-
GraphQLObjectID,
57-
GraphQLVoid,
58-
GraphQLDID,
59-
GraphQLCountryCode,
60-
GraphQLLocale,
6154
GraphQLRoutingNumber,
62-
GraphQLAccountNumber,
63-
GraphQLCuid,
55+
GraphQLSafeInt,
6456
GraphQLSemVer,
65-
GraphQLDeweyDecimal,
66-
GraphQLLCCSubclass,
67-
GraphQLIPCPatent,
57+
GraphQLTime,
58+
GraphQLTimestamp,
59+
GraphQLTimeZone,
60+
GraphQLUnsignedFloat,
61+
GraphQLUnsignedInt,
62+
GraphQLURL,
63+
GraphQLUSCurrency,
64+
GraphQLUtcOffset,
65+
GraphQLUUID,
66+
GraphQLVoid,
6867
} from './scalars/index.js';
6968
import { GraphQLDuration } from './scalars/iso-date/Duration.js';
7069

@@ -122,6 +121,7 @@ export {
122121
ObjectID as ObjectIDTypeDefinition,
123122
Void as VoidTypeDefinition,
124123
DID as DIDDefinition,
124+
Duration as DurationTypeDefinition,
125125
CountryCode as CountryCodeDefinition,
126126
Locale as LocaleDefinition,
127127
RoutingNumber as RoutingNumberDefinition,
@@ -337,7 +337,11 @@ export {
337337

338338
export { mocks };
339339

340-
export { RegularExpression, RegularExpressionOptions, RegularExpressionErrorMessageFn } from './RegularExpression.js';
340+
export {
341+
RegularExpression,
342+
RegularExpressionOptions,
343+
RegularExpressionErrorMessageFn,
344+
} from './RegularExpression.js';
341345

342346
export {
343347
GraphQLDate,

0 commit comments

Comments
 (0)